Ingredients
Chicken Wings:
- 2 lbs chicken wings (drums and flats)
- 2 tbsp olive oil
Dry Rub:
- 1 tbsp smoked paprika
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p onion powder
- 1 tsp salt
- ½ tsp black pepper
- ½ tsp cayenne pepper (optional, for heat)
- ½ tsp dried thyme
Sauce (Optional):
- ¼ cup unsalted butter, melted
- 2 tbsp hot sauce (sugar-free)
- 1 tsp Worcestershire sauce
Instructions
1: Prep the Wings
- Pat the chicken wings completely dry with paper towels to ensure crispiness.
- Toss wings with olive oil, then coat them evenly with the dry rub mixture.
2: Smoke the Wings
- Preheat your smoker to 225°F (107°C) and add wood chips (hickory, applewood, or mesquite work well).
- Place the wings on the smoker grates in a single layer.
- Smoke for 90 minutes, flipping halfway through.
3: Crisp the Wings
- Increase the smoker temperature to 375°F (190°C) and cook for another 15–20 minutes until the skin is crispy and the wings reach an internal temperature of 165°F (74°C).
4: Toss in Sauce (Optional)
- Mix melted butter, hot sauce, and Worcestershire sauce. Toss the smoked wings in the sauce or serve it on the side.
- Serve hot with keto-friendly dipping sauces like ranch or blue cheese.

Special Tip:
For the crispiest Keto Smoked Chicken Wings, let them air-dry in the fridge for at least 4 hours (or overnight) before smoking! This helps remove excess moisture, allowing the skin to crisp up beautifully. Plus, for an extra smoky kick, use a mix of hickory and applewood chips! 🔥🍗
